You are fooling yourself if you think the goal of every film is to mentally stimulate you or wow you with fantastic dialogue or development.

Some films are escapist fantasies ("fiction") designed to help us forget about "thinking" for a few hours and enjoy ourselves by living vicariously through screen characters. Their modern popularity attests to this success, and the public's desire for it.

If the goal of these films is to entertain, and they do it well, how are they any less masterworks of their genre than Art house films designed to intrigue and tease the mind that are similarly successful (and have a 95% sleep rate for me, personally)?

To filter all modern works through an elitist assumption about what a medium is or should aspire to is folly.

To see the-real-CarlEber excited about this film is great- that is exactly what any terrific film should do- excite and interest us!

Honestly I see no difference between his recommendation of this film and Victor K's recommendation of some obscure Italian art house flick from the 40's - both were inspired to recommend a film. Neither's taste should be questioned in absolute terms.

Please also remeber that the 100 or 200 Classic films people regard highly today are the product of an era that produced 10's of thousands of films (back in the day people went to the cinema several times per week, studios turned out flicks weekly). So comparing a modern movie to Rules of the Game (or some other masterwork of the past) is basically like comparing to the top .0001% of movies from that era.
